Its weathered sulphide apron has shimmering water escaping from between blocks. The sides of the mound are steep to vertical in places and also have shimmering water escaping from cracks. 5-1 m thick, have rounded anhydrite encrusted bases. They jut out of the near-vertical wall of the mound at 5, 15 and 25 m above the surrounding seafloor. One flange has active sulphide chimneys on top venting black fluid and an anhydrite crust on its lower surface. The top of the Saracen's Head mound is rounded with a diameter of about 5m.
